В сегодняшнем пost, мы сосредоточимся на демонстрации 3 способов пакетного изменения цвета текста в скобках в документе Word.
Нередко в документе используются различные типы скобок. Для текстов, заключенных в скобки, они имеют такое же значение, как и те, которые не заключены. Даже иногда вы обнаруживаете, что должны выделить их. Учитывая этот спрос, мы разработали 3 быстрых способа пакетного изменения цвета текста в скобках.
Способ 1: используйте «Расширенный поиск», чтобы найти все тексты в квадратных скобках
- Для начала нажмите вкладку «Главная» на ленте.
- Далее в группе «Редактирование» нажмите кнопку раскрывающегося списка рядом с командой «Найти».
- В раскрывающемся меню выберите «Расширенный поиск», чтобы открыть диалоговое окно «Найти и заменить».
- Затем поместите курсор в текстовое поле «Найти что» и введите одну из строк в следующей таблице.
| Кронштейнов | Строки для поиска скобок и всех заключенных текстов |
| Квадратных скобок
[] |
\ [* \] |
| Скобки
() |
\(*\) |
| Фигурные скобки (фигурные скобки)
{} |
\{*\} |
| Угловые скобки
<> |
\<*\> |
- Щелкните вкладку «Еще».
- Затем установите флажок «Использовать подстановочные знаки».
- Нажмите «Найти в» и выберите «Основной документ».
- Теперь вы увидите, что все тексты внутри скобок определенного типа находятся в выделении.
- Вы можете продолжить выполнение в поле «Найти и заменить», щелкнув вкладку «Формат» и выбрав «Шрифт».
- В поле «Найти шрифт» выберите цвет шрифта и нажмите «ОК». Затем следует изменить цвет шрифта в скобках.
- Или вы можете нажать «Ctrl + D», чтобы открыть окно «Шрифт» и установить там цвет шрифта.
Способ 2: используйте функцию «Найти и заменить», чтобы изменить цвет шрифта
- Во-первых, нажмите «Ctrl + H», чтобы вызвать окно «Найти и заменить».
- В текстовом поле «Найти что» введите строку, доступную в таблице в методе 1.
- И в текстовом поле «Заменить на» введите «^&».
- Затем нажмите «Еще» и установите флажок «Использовать подстановочные знаки».
- Затем нажмите кнопку «Формат» и выберите «Шрифт».
- Установите там цвет шрифта и нажмите «ОК».
- Наконец, нажмите «Заменить все» в поле «Найти и заменить».
Способ 3: запуск кодов VBA для изменения цвета текстов
Запуск следующего макроса изменит все заключенные тексты во всех типах скобок на назначенный цвет.
- Нажмите «Alt + F11», чтобы вызвать редактор VBA.
- Затем нажмите «Обычный» проект.
- Затем нажмите «Вставить» и выберите «Модуль».
- Дважды щелкните, чтобы открыть только что созданный модуль и вставьте туда коды:
Sub ChangeTheFontColorInBrackets()
Dim objRange As Range
Dim strFontColor As String
Set objRange = ActiveDocument.Content
strFontColor = InputBox("Enter the font color you want to change", "Font Color", "For example:2")
' Find the words in brackets and change the font color.
With objRange.Find
.Text = "\[*\]"
.MatchWildcards = True
.Replacement.Font.ColorIndex = strFontColor
.Execute Replace:=wdReplaceAll
.Text = "\(*\)"
.Replacement.Font.ColorIndex = strFontColor
.Execute Replace:=wdReplaceAll
.Text = "\{*\}"
.Replacement.Font.ColorIndex = strFontColor
.Execute Replace:=wdReplaceAll
.Text = "\<*\>"
.Replacement.Font.ColorIndex = strFontColor
.Execute Replace:=wdReplaceAll
End With
End Sub
- Нажмите «F5», чтобы выполнить коды.
- Появится окно ввода. Вы можете посмотреть значение определенного цвета на этой веб-странице:
https://docs.microsoft.com/en-us/office/vba/api/Word.WdColorIndex
Просто введите значение и нажмите «ОК», чтобы продолжить.
Вот возможный исход:
Правильно устраняйте повреждение документов
Вы не должны полагаться на удачу, чтобы сохранить данные в безопасности. Вместо этого вам необходимо провести полную подготовку до того, как произойдет какая-либо катастрофа с данными. Один из нихost заключается в получении специального инструмента для исправления поврежденное слово заранее.
Об авторе:
Вера Чен — эксперт по восстановлению данных в DataNumen, Inc., которая является мировым лидером в области технологий восстановления данных, включая Ремонт Excel и pdf ремонт программных продуктов. Для получения дополнительной информации посетите www.datanumen.com






